+/* Return 1 if we should display the address in addition to the location,
+ because we are in the middle of a statement. */
+
+static int
+frame_show_address (struct frame_info *frame,
+ struct symtab_and_line sal)
+{
+ /* If there is a line number, but no PC, then there is no location
+ information associated with this sal. The only way that should
+ happen is for the call sites of inlined functions (SAL comes from
+ find_frame_sal). Otherwise, we would have some PC range if the
+ SAL came from a line table. */
+ if (sal.line != 0 && sal.pc == 0 && sal.end == 0)
+ {
+ if (get_next_frame (frame) == NULL)
+ gdb_assert (inline_skipped_frames (inferior_ptid) > 0);
+ else
+ gdb_assert (get_frame_type (get_next_frame (frame)) == INLINE_FRAME);
+ return 0;
+ }
+
+ return get_frame_pc (frame) != sal.pc;
+}
